Learn Wine Production at Pearmund CellarsOctober offers two more opportunities to participate in this year's wine crush under the guidance of our winemakers: Chris Pearmund, Rob Cox, and D. J. Leffin. Gain experience with fruit processing, juice analysis, pH adjustment, fermentation (including yeast selection, inoculation, and nutrition), temperature control, racking, barrel strategy, winery hygiene, and clean-up. Old Vines in the Virginia Wine IndustryIn the Vineyard:  This year's harvest is in full swing. Late season rains were kind to Virginia vineyards but kept fruit hanging longer than usual. We are now picking the last of our Chardonnay grapes and continuing to process red grapes from other local vineyards. Although the 2007 harvest produced vintages that were about as perfect as possible for Virginia, the current harvest should produce vintages that are far better than average.

Crush at Pearmund CellarsIn the Winery:  The nice part about a late harvest is better red varietals. The longer hang times increase the grapes' flavor complexity and create richer wine styles with concentrated fruitiness and higher alcohol. In 2009, look for excellent dry reds and two new dessert wines. Stop by the winery to learn more about the challenges and creativity involved in late-harvest winemaking. Vino Enology Brix CalculatorRecently, Wines and Vines promoted VinoEnology, a new website developed by industry consultant Petar Kirilov. Its comprehensive collection of winemaking calculators will give you an idea of the complicated work Chris and D.J. are doing to bring us great Pearmund Cellars wines:
  • Fermentation (Brix, yeast, nutrients);
  • Chaptalization and water dilution (sugar and water additions);
  • SO2 (addition of potassium metabisulfite and liquid SO2 solution);
  • Acid addition (tartaric, malic and citric acid addition);
  • Fining and oak addition (clarification and oak wood chips addition);
  • Fortification (alcohol addition);
  • Blending and cost calculator (wine blending and cost).
